import { Component, Attributes } from 'jinge'; export interface CheckboxAttrs { id?: string; name?: string; disabled?: boolean; required?: boolean; trueValue?: unknown; falseValue?: unknown; value?: unknown; } export declare class Checkbox extends Component { static template: string; _renderLabel: boolean; _isArrayMode: boolean; checked: boolean; rippleActive: boolean; id: string; name: string; disabled: boolean; required: boolean; _trueValue: unknown; _falseValue: unknown; _value: unknown; constructor(attrs: Attributes, name?: string); get value(): unknown; set value(v: unknown); get trueValue(): unknown; set trueValue(v: unknown); get falseValue(): unknown; set falseValue(v: unknown); __afterRender(): void; toggleCheck(): void; _updateChecked(v: boolean): void; _calcChecked(): void; }